In Massachusetts, 74% of working-age recipients of food stamps are employed, half of them full-time. Nearly 2,500 work for Amazon and another 2,300 work for Walmart. Uber, DoorDash and Tempus Unlimited each have more than 1,400 workers who rely on SNAP www.bostonglobe.com/2025/11/28/m...
‘The government is subsidizing corporate profits’: Who employs the most SNAP recipients in Massachusetts? - The Boston Globe
In Massachusetts, 74 percent of working-age SNAP recipients have jobs.
